WebDec 18, 2015 · Note, that primarily eating meat in your diet can be unhealthy. So in conclusion, eating meat does not make you gain weight, but eating unhealthy meat loaded with saturated fat can. Eating lean meat can help you gain muscle! But remember, there is only so much protein your body needs, that range from 0.8 gm per kg to 1.5 gm per kg.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Dietary fat is the fat that comes from food. The body breaks down dietary fats into parts called fatty acids that can enter the bloodstream. The body also can make fatty acids from the carbohydrates in food. The body uses fatty acids to make the fats that it needs. Fats are important for how your body uses many vitamins.
